Nitrogen Fixation: From Molecules to Crop Productivity, Softcover reprint of the original 1st ed. 2002 Proceedings of the 12th International Congress on Nitrogen Fixation, Foz do Iguaçu, Paraná, Brazil, September 12-17, 1999 Current Plant Science and Biotechnology in Agriculture Series, Vol. 38

These proceedings bring together diverse disciplines that study nitrogen fixation and describe the most recent advances made in various fields: chemists are now studying FeMoco, the active site of nitrogenase in non-protein surroundings, and have refined the crystal structure of the enzyme to 1.6 angstroms.
